Famiglia nobile oriunda da Trapani, di cui il primo ceppo fu un Leonardo, gentiluomo al dir di Mugnos che fu provveditore del R. Palazzo nel tempo di Federico III. Indi il di lui figlio Filippo fu gentiluomo di camera della regina, Maria, ed ebbe concesso il feudo di Gibilivasili in territorio di Salemi da re Martino 1397. Nicolò fu cavaliere dell'abito di S. Giacomo della Spada; Giacomo figlio del precedente ebbe la baronia di Marineo e Risalaimi, Antonio s'investì de' feudi della Sullia, Ficuzza, e Casaliccio nel 1550; Federico de' feudi della Melia e Rinella nel 1549. Segue la genealogia di tanti altri illustri baroni e distinti gentiluomini tra' quali al dir del Villabianca si annovera un Michele e Berlè figlio di Antonino che nel 1722 s'investì della contea di S. Adriano; fu egli trascelto qual Maestro Razionale del Regno, onorato di cappa corta del R. Patrimonio con real cedola
